    Max Clark’s Strong Minor League Numbers Point To Bright Future

    National attention began for Clark this year. He was selected to participate in the 2025 MLB All-Star Futures Game, which recognizes the best prospects in MLB and proves Clarke is a future star.

    Clark’s minors are impressive when viewed as a whole. In 1,081 plate appearances, he has a .271 batting average and .389 on-base percentage, as well as 23 home runs and 53 stolen bases.

    In a handful of games, Max Clark has also hit two home runs, which means his power is transmitting against better pitching. It’s logical to believe Clark will be the Tigers’ future center fielder.
